When checking reviews of other brands of cards with lesser capacity, 512mb
- 2gb, I found quite a number of reviews stating that the cards didn't work
or work well in numerous non-camera devices. There were very few complaints
about compatibility with cameras, although there were some. All the
complaints cited a variety of card brands, from major players and
well-known names, to lesser known brands.

Does that mean that the technology is not well established, or does it just
mean that not everyone is playing by the same rules or standards.
